Gumdrop Cookies Recipe

Easy Gum Drop Cookies - fun cookies loaded with gumdrops, coconut and oatmeal they are sweet, delicious. A old-fashioned cookie that everyone loves!
Course Desserts
Cuisine American
Prep Time 15 minutes
Cook Time 10 minutes
Allow to rest on cookies sheet 5 minutes before removing 5 minutes
Servings 36 cookies
Calories 153kcal
Author Deb Clark
Cost $12

Ingredients

  • 1 cup brown sugar
  • 1 cup white sugar
  • 1 cup butter softened
  • 2 large eggs
  • 2 cups all purpose flour
  • 2 cups oatmeal
  • 1 cup coconut shredded
  • 1 cup gum drops plus more to top the cookies with if desired!
  • 1 teaspoon vanilla extract
  • 1 teaspoon baking soda
  • 1 teaspoon baking powder
  • ¼ teaspoon salt

Instructions

  • Preheat the oven to 375 degrees.
  • In a large bowl, sift together the flour, salt, baking powder and baking soda, set aside.
  • In a separate bowl, cream butter, eggs, white sugar, brown sugar and vanilla.
  • Using a mixer, slowly incorporate the flour mixture in a couple of batches into the creamed mixture until completely mixed.
  • Stir in the coconut, oatmeal and gumdrops.
  • Drop dough onto ungreased cookie sheet.
  • Optional: Dot the top of the cookie dough with additional gumdrop pieces before baking.
  • Remove from oven, allow to rest on baking sheet for five minutes before removing and placing on wire rack.

Video

Notes

Bake the cookies for 10-12 minutes just until the edges begin to brown.
Spice drops would be a great substitute for the gumdrops in this recipe.
Store cookies in an airtight container.
